Former Scottsville Baptist Church employee pleads guilty

Former employee of the Scottsville Baptist Church pleads guilty to embezzling more than $270,000 to pay for personal expenses
Click on headline for complete story

From U.S. Attorney's Office
Department of Justice, Western District of Kentucky

BOWLING GREEN, KY (Tue 24 Nov 2015) - United States Attorney John E. Kuhn, Jr. announced the guilty plea of an Allen County, Kentucky woman before U.S. Magistrate Judge H. Brent Brennenstuhl, yesterday, to three counts of wire fraud, for embezzling $274,846 from her former employer, the Scottsville Baptist Church.

Rights commission commends voting rights restoration order

'Until today (24 Nov 2015), Kentucky was one of only four states to not automatically restore felons' voting rights upon final discharge of their sentence.'
Click on headline for complete story

By Victoria Stephens

FRANKFORT, KY, USA, (24 Nov 2015 - Kentucky Governor Steve Beshear at 10 a.m. (EST) this morning issued Executive Order#2015-871, which automatically restores voting rights to former felons.

The order excludes persons convicted of violent or sex crimes, bribery or treason.
